"Awareness makes a Difference"

A series of testimonials by a student of Feldenkrais "Awareness Through Movement" classes on the discovery of self-image.

  1. "I was invited out to lunch in a restaurant where the seating was awful. The backrest of the chair was curved and the wood panels stuck into my back and the seat itself sloped backwards. I wriggled around trying to find some comfort but I either had to sit on the edge of the chair, unsupported, or sit back into a jabbing backrest. Neither of these options was appealing.

    I decided I'd have to find another way and wondered how I could sit and support myself. I imagined that my hipbones were encased in my pelvis, which was like a salad bowl, something I often imagined during my Awareness Through Movement classes. I thought about how my spine could sit in the "bowl" of my pelvis, and my feet could be planted on the floor to assist. I experimented with tiny movements until I found a sitting position that didn't rely on the chair to provide the comfort.

    I was able to remain comfortable for the entire luncheon and left refreshed, whereas the others complained bitterly about the uncomfortable chairs!"

  2. "I often used to get lower back pain. One of my habits is to lock my knees, particularly If I am tired or stressed, and I discovered in my Feldenkrais classes that this was actually contributing to my back pain.

    These days I tend to check what my knees are doing, particularly if I have to stand for long periods or if my back pain re-appears. I can now consciously release my knees by gently and subtly moving my hips, knees and ankles, removing the strain from my lower back. With less pain and less effort, I can now walk greater distances, stand longer without tiring and I can help myself if I need to."

  3. "I used to walk holding a shoulder bag in front of my body. My shoulder were rounded, inwardly, to allow me to clutch the strap with one hand and hold the bag in place with the other.

    I am now more inclined to walk with free arms, swinging by my side. Apart from the physical improvements I now experience, it is the emotional impact that continues to get my attention. I feel more confident. I am more relaxed and accepting of myself. I no longer pretend that I can hide behind a hand-bag and I no longer want to! I feel free and at times even carefree.

    This happened over time, slowly, gradually, but I know that this feeling of freed-up sense of self has emerged through awareness gained by attending regular Feldenkrais classes. In the past, I would never have paid that much attention to myself or my movement and postural patterns. I am continuously surprised by outcomes I didn't anticipate."

  4. "My feet had ingrown toenails when I was born, so I learned to walk in ways that relieved the pressure from my painful toes. Unfortunately, by the time the condition was cured I no longer planted my feet fully on the floor and I was not even aware of this. My two big toes curled towards their respective second big toes and then upwards off the ground.

    After attending Awareness Through Movement classes for a time I began to notice that my feet "cracked" ! After a while, I was surprised to find myself feeling my toes touching the ground, and the sensation was so foreign that I was mesmerized by it. My large toes have now straightened and I walk with all parts of my feet touching Mother Earth at the same time! I had thought that my feet would be permanently deformed but this was not to be so."
